Detectives investigating a robbery in Orpington in which a puppy was stolen have charged a man.

Francis Zeta, of High Street, Plaistow E13, was arrested on suspicion of robbery on Thursday, 5 March.

An investigation was launched on Tuesday, 3 March, after a man reported that his puppy, Spot, had been stolen in Lullingstone Crescent.

Spot was located after he was found wandering in the street, and has been returned to his owners.
